What they do
A Courier or Messenger provides fast delivery of documents and packages to locations within a city, or provides customized long distance or international deliveries. Makes deliveries traveling by bicycle, van, truck, or plane.

None - Independent Contractor Position Position Overview We are seeking reliable, professional, and dependable Medical Courier Drivers to provide timely transportation of medical specimens, supplies, documents, and other healthcare-related materials between medical facilities, laboratories, pharmacies, hospitals, and designated locations. This is an excellent opportunity for individuals seeking part-time work with early morning and/or evening route availability. Drivers must be dependable, safety-conscious, professional, and able to follow established delivery procedures. Available Markets Charlotte, NC Gastonia, NC Greensboro, NC Columbia, SC Schedule Part-time routes are available during: Early Morning Routes Evening Routes Additional routes may be available based on business needs and driver availability. Route times, mileage, and pickup/delivery requirements will be provided before accepting an assignment. Responsibilities Safely pick up and deliver medical specimens, supplies, documents, and other assigned materials. Maintain accurate pickup and delivery records. Follow all required handling, transportation, and confidentiality procedures. Ensure specimens and other medical materials remain secure during transportation. Communicate professionally with healthcare facilities, laboratory personnel, patients, and dispatch. Perform vehicle inspections and maintain a clean, reliable vehicle. Use a smartphone or mobile device for route information, communication, and delivery confirmation. Complete routes within established pickup and delivery timeframes. Immediately report delays, delivery issues, accidents, or other concerns to dispatch. Maintain confidentiality regarding patient and medical information.Driver Requirements Applicants must:
Be at least 18 years of age. Possess a valid driver's license. Have a clean driving record and meet applicable insurance requirements. Have a clean background for the past 7 years. Be drug-free and willing to comply with applicable drug-screening requirements. Be dependable, punctual, and professional. Have a working smartphone with reliable cellular service. Be able to work independently with minimal supervision. Be comfortable driving throughout the assigned service area. Be able to safely lift and carry packages/materials as required for the route. CDL is NOT required. Independent Contractor Status This position is offered as a 1099 Independent Contractor opportunity. Contractors are responsible for their own applicable taxes, vehicle expenses, fuel, insurance, maintenance, and other business-related expenses. No employee benefits are provided, including health insurance, paid time off, retirement benefits, or unemployment benefits.
